Climate Change and Its Impact on Global Food Security

Climate change is increasingly threatening global food security, with rising temperatures and extreme weather events affecting crop yields and food supply chains. According to a recent report by the Intergovernmental Panel on Climate Change (IPCC), the effects are already evident, and without immediate action, millions may face hunger by 2050.

Understanding the Link Between Climate Change and Food Security

As global temperatures rise, the agricultural sector faces unprecedented challenges. Climate change disrupts weather patterns, leading to adverse effects such as prolonged droughts, floods, and unpredictable growing seasons. The world’s population, expected to reach nearly 10 billion by 2050, will need an estimated 70% more food, significantly straining current agricultural practices.

Current Statistics and Trends

Data from the Food and Agriculture Organization (FAO) highlights that climate-related shocks could reduce global agricultural production by up to 30% by 2050. In regions like Sub-Saharan Africa and South Asia, where agriculture is heavily reliant on rain-fed systems, the implications are dire. For instance:

  • Over 600 million people in these regions currently face hunger.
  • By 2030, climate impacts could increase the number of undernourished people by as much as 122 million.
  • Extreme weather events have already led to an estimated $100 billion loss in agricultural productivity in the last decade.

The data underscores a pressing need for immediate action to mitigate these impacts on food security worldwide.

Adapting Agricultural Practices to Climate Challenges

To combat the adverse effects of climate change, experts advocate for the adoption of climate-smart agriculture (CSA). This approach emphasizes sustainable farming practices, improved crop varieties, and efficient water management systems. For example:

  • Utilizing drought-resistant crop varieties can enhance food security in arid regions.
  • Implementing agroforestry practices helps to increase biodiversity and improve soil health.
  • Investing in irrigation infrastructure can protect crops from the impacts of irregular rainfall.

Global Initiatives and Policy Responses

Internationally, several initiatives aim to address the intersection of climate change and food security. The United Nations’ Sustainable Development Goals (SDGs) emphasize the importance of ending hunger and promoting sustainable agriculture. Additionally, the Paris Agreement includes commitments from countries to reduce greenhouse gas emissions, directly impacting agricultural sustainability.

Countries such as Norway and Germany have committed significant funds to support climate-resilient agricultural practices in developing nations. These investments aim to empower farmers, enhance food production, and build resilience against climate shocks.

Challenges and Controversies Surrounding Solutions

Despite a growing consensus on the need for action, challenges remain. Critics argue that the focus on technological solutions can overlook the socio-economic factors that contribute to food insecurity. For instance, access to resources and education significantly influences farmers’ ability to adopt new practices.

Moreover, the debate over genetically modified organisms (GMOs) continues to polarize opinions. Proponents argue that GMOs can enhance crop yields and resilience, while opponents raise concerns about environmental impacts and corporate control over seeds, which can exacerbate inequality.
